Complete the final administrative step, removing your company from the DED's live registry.

Deregistering your company from the DED website (or the relevant authority portal) is one of the final administrative steps in liquidation for mainland businesses. It updates your official registration record to show the business is closed and no longer active.

We coordinate this step after the major liquidation requirements are addressed, licence cancellation, tax deregistration, visa cancellation, immigration card closure, and any clearance documentation.

Because UAE business processes are connected to digital authority systems, proper deregistration avoids future confusion about your company's status and gives owners and stakeholders full closure assurance.
